QUANTUM can also be used in a daisy chain fashion. In a daisy chain configuration, each piece of equipment can remain
terminated (and should if you are using a SuperClock) and so the termination can remain in the default position.
Whatever configuration you choose, always use high-quality 75 ohm coaxial cable for your sync connections. In addi-
tion, keep the cable runs as short as possible. The preceding is especially true when using SuperClock because the fre-
quencies are much higher. Failure to follow these guidelines could cause decreased audio performance and/or syn-
chronization problems.
